Tom Rogic: Ex-Celtic midfielder retires aged 30 to give 'focus and attention' to family

Former Celtic and Australia midfielder Tom Rogic has retired from football at 30 as he revealed the "struggles and heartache" he and his wife have experienced in growing their family.

The couple had their first daughter in 2021 after "many failed rounds of IVF" and are expecting again next year.

Rogic highlighted support from Celtic owner Dermot Desmond and former chief executive Peter Lawwell.

"Without their help, all of this would not have been possible," he said.

"Through Peter and Dermot, I was put in direct contact with one of the world's leading medical experts, which eventually led to my wife and I being placed at the clinic that would give us the best chance possible to start a family.
